Hurricane honoured in HRI awards
http://www.attheraces.com/article.as...=&sub=&day=Tue
Quote:
Hurricane Fly made more history as he was awarded the prestigious title of Racehorse of the Year at the 11th annual Horse Racing Ireland awards at a glittering ceremony at Leopardstown racecourse.
The Willie Mullins-trained nine-year-old became the first horse to win the award twice. Last month, the son of Montjeu galloped to a world record of 17 Grade One wins with victory in the Morgiana Hurdle at Punchestown on a day that saw Ruby Walsh ride a five-timer and Mullins saddle seven winners at two meetings.

Star pair head International list.
http://www.attheraces.com/article.as...=&sub=&day=Tue
Quote:
Nigel Twiston-Davies' The New One and defending champion Zarkandar are the star names among a seven-strong entry for the re-opened International Hurdle at Cheltenham on Saturday.
Just half a length separated the pair when Zarkandar got the upper-hand in the Aintree Hurdle last April, but Neptune winner The New One looked to have made further progress when hammering Rock On Ruby in a Listed event at Kempton in October

McCoy praise for retired Binocular.
http://www.attheraces.com/article.as...=&sub=&day=Tue
Quote:
Champion jockey Tony McCoy paid handsome tribute to Binocular after the former Champion Hurdle winner was retired following the discovery of an underlying heart problem.
McCoy labelled the Nicky Henderson-trained, JP McManus-owned nine-year-old as the quickest jumper of a hurdle he has ever ridden in his illustrious career.

Johnson excited by Captain's return
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...return&day=Wed
Quote:
Richard Johnson believes Captain Chris has "everything in his favour" as he makes his seasonal return in the Betfred Peterborough Chase on Thursday.
The Philip Hobbs-trained nine-year-old enjoyed an excellent campaign last time around, once again showing his preference for right-handed tracks with good runs at Ascot sandwiching his excellent effort to finish a neck second to Long Run in the King George VI Chase at Kempton.

Return to Oz is Simenon's goal.
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...s+goal&day=Wed
Quote:
Simenon will have the world's top two staying races on his agenda once again during 2014 after bringing an exhausting year to a close in Hong Kong.
This time 12 months ago Simenon was turning in disappointing efforts over hurdles, but once trainer Willie Mullins freshened him up and returned him to the Flat, he was a revelation.

Butler appeals five-year ban
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...e&sub=&day=Thu
Quote:
Gerard Butler has lodged an appeal against the five-year ban imposed by the British Horseracing Authority over the use of banned steroids on some of his horses.
The results of a BHA inquiry held in November were released last Wednesday, with Group One-winning trainer Butler having admitted all seven charges against him relating to samples of an anabolic steroid found in horses in his care.

McCoy wants rain for Fishers.
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...=&sub=&day=Thu
Quote:
Tony McCoy is praying for rain at Ascot in the hope that At Fishers Cross can attempt to get his season back on track in the Wessex Youth Trust Long Walk Hurdle on Saturday week.
The Rebecca Curtis-trained six-year-old was unbeaten in six starts last season, signing off as the leading staying novice hurdler with victories at the Cheltenham Festival and at Aintree's Grand National meeting.

Whisky out for early redemption.
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...=&sub=&day=Thu
Quote:
Owner Dai Walters is hopeful the star of his string Oscar Whisky will get off the mark over fences at the second attempt at Cheltenham on Friday.
The top-class hurdler was an odds-on favourite for his chasing debut at Prestbury Park last month, but in a race run at a crawl, the eight-year-old was beaten a neck by the talented Taquin Du Seuil.

Theatre puts on Peterborough show
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...e&sub=&day=Thu
Quote:
One of jumping's fallen stars rose from the ashes at Huntingdon as Nicky Henderson's Riverside Theatre staged an incredible comeback in the Betfred Peterborough Chase.
The 2014 renewal of the track's feature event will be held on a Sunday in a bid to renew popularity and again attract names of the calibre of Best Mate, One Man and Edredon Bleu to Cambridgeshire, but as a sheer visual spectacle this year's finish will be tough to top.

New tackles International test
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...e&sub=&day=Fri
Quote:
Nigel Twiston-Davies believes The New One is not yet at his physical peak as he puts his huge reputation on the line in the StanJames.com International Hurdle at Cheltenham on Saturday.
The five-year-old was a brilliant winner of the Neptune Investment Management Novices' Hurdle at the Cheltenham Festival in the spring and signed off his campaign when narrowly beaten by Zarkandar in the Aintree Hurdle.

Monbeg stakes National claims
http://www.attheraces.info/article.a...=&sub=&day=Fri
Quote:
Monbeg Dude has his illustrious connections contemplating a Crabbie's Grand National attempt after his return to form in the Majordomo Hospitality Handicap Chase at Cheltenham.
Michael Scudamore's stayer, who captured last year's Welsh National, was caught close home on his reappearance at the Open meeting but was ridden with more restraint by the trainer's brother, Tom, and collared the strong-travelling 7-2 favourite Theatre Guide to score by a length and a quarter.
